UNIFEMGA Honors Ali, 28 others in Ilorin on Feb. 8

The Obafemi Awolowo University Muslim Graduates’ Association (UNIFEMGA) will on Saturday February 8, celebrate 29 of its members for their remarkable achievements and excellence in their professional and humanitarian works.

This is contained in a statement from the Public Relations Officer of the Association, Ibraheem Fagbenro, saying the 15th edition of the programme will hold at Bovina-View Hotel, Ilorin, Kwara State.

The programme dubbed : National Honors Day, will feature a lecture entitled ” Nigeria’s Economic Reforms: Mitigating the Challenges through sustainable Socio- Economic Measures,” to be delivered by Hon. Justice Ahmad Abdul Raheem Sayi Qadi, Shariah Court of Appeal, Ilorin, under the Chairmanship of Emeritus Professor Is-haq Olanrewaju Oloyede, Registrar, JAMB.

Amongst the distinguished honorees are Professor Yusuf Olaolu Ali SAN, a Distinguished Legal Luminary, Pro Chancellor, & Chairman of Council Osun State University, who would be awarded the first of its kind Presidential Lifetime Achievement Award.

This year’s awardees comprise of one Lifetime Achievement award, four Presidential Awards, 10 Excellence Awards and 14 Achievement Awards made up of two Permanent Secretaries, eight Professors, six Directors, six Fellows of various professional bodies, and six Ph.D holders.

Speaking on the uniqueness of this year’s Honours Day, Alhaji Mohammed Buari, the National President, emphasised that the individuals being honored were meticulously selected for their outstanding accomplishments across various domains of human endeavours.

“We are delighted to celebrate these 29 distinguished members who have not only excelled in their chosen fields but have also made significant contributions to the growth and development of UNIFEMGA,” the President said.

“Their achievements serve as an inspiration to all our members and showcase the immense potential of our association.”

The UNIFEMGA Honors Day is expected to attract a large gathering of dignitaries, academics, professionals, and members of the Muslim community. The event is also expected to be streamed live to enable members from all over the world to participate.

UNIFEMGA, comprising of Muslim graduates of both University of Ife and Obafemi Awolowo University Ile-Ife, Osun State, aims to recognise and honour its standout members.

Since 2011 when the maiden edition of the National Honours’ Day was held with Malam Yusuf Ali (SAN) hosting, more than 230 members have been honoured for their landmark achievements.
